Our friend and Macfanboy Ralf in Washington DC reports:
I am now the proud owner of a new iPad! This is the 64 GB unit without 3G. We ordered one of those and it should arrive later this month. I expected a large crowd at the Montgomery Mall Apple Store, so I just decided to walk up to the Best Buy Store here and, lo and behold: no crowd. My first impressions: it feels a bit like an iPhone on steroids. I don't think that I will have any problems with the on-screen keyboard, it seems to work for me, particularly in landscape mode. Resolution is great for video and using it as an e-reader appears to be no problem. The "print" is nice and sharp, certainly better than my Sony eReader. It remains to be seen whether or not the greater weight will be a problem while reading a book. As I mentioned before, I believe that, at least for me, this will be a laptop replacement. As more and more apps come out it will probably become even more so.
